## coreMQTT Agent Demos
The [FreeRTOS/coreMQTT-Agent-Demos](https://github.com/FreeRTOS/coreMQTT-Agent-Demos) repository contains demos to showcase use of the [coreMQTT-Agent](https://github.com/FreeRTOS/coreMQTT-Agent) library to share an MQTT connection between multiple application tasks.
The demos show a single MQTT connection usage between multiple application tasks for interacting with AWS services (including [Over-the-air-Updates](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/freertos/latest/userguide/freertos-ota-dev.html), [Device Shadow](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/iot/latest/developerguide/iot-device-shadows.html),
[Device Defender](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/iot/latest/developerguide/device-defender.html)) alongside performing simple Publish-Subscribe operations.
